Reads signals others miss — publication patterns that reveal competitor timelines, website changes that indicate strategic pivots, ClinicalTrials.gov status changes that compress your window.
Distinguishes what competitors say from what they do. Declared strategy is what appears in press releases. Revealed strategy is what appears in hiring patterns, trial designs, and regulatory filings.
Individual signals are noise. Correlated signals are intelligence. Confirmed patterns demand response.
Individually ambiguous
A competitor updates a ClinicalTrials.gov entry. A KOL starts publishing in a competing mechanism class. A field team's call frequency on a specific message drops without instruction. Individually, each is ambiguous.
Convergent signals requiring analysis
Enrollment drops at a specific trial site AND the principal investigator appeared on a competitor's advisory board AND the site's IRB just approved a competing protocol. That's not a coincidence. That's a convergent pattern requiring analysis.
Evidence-linked decisions
When additional signals converge, the system escalates from ambiguous anomaly to confirmed pattern requiring response. Connected to the specific governance ceremony where the decision is being made.
Every anomaly has two explanations. Enrollment dropped — is it because a competing trial opened, or because the study coordinator is on leave? Ground Truth presents both hypotheses.
What a competitor says in an earnings call is declared strategy. What their hiring, filing, publishing, and website behavior reveals is actual strategy. Ground Truth tracks the second one.
What was decided in headquarters and what is actually happening on the ground almost always diverge. Ground Truth bridges this gap by treating execution signals as first-class intelligence.
~80% of raw intelligence survives all four gates. The 20% that does not was never intelligence — it was noise dressed as insight.
Ingestion from 12,000+ data endpoints. Clinical registries, regulatory filings, publications, formulary feeds, digital signals. Relevance-filtered before anything enters the pipeline.
Entity resolution and fact matching. Every extracted claim linked to its source, timestamped, and validated against the molecule's Knowledge Graph.
Cross-source agreement testing. Contradictions are escalated — not silently resolved. When two sources disagree, the conflict surfaces rather than being arbitrarily resolved.
Regulatory and fair balance review. Content that fails grounding is blocked, not flagged. The system would rather say nothing than say something it cannot verify.
Ground Truth ingests from four source categories, each continuously updated. The pipeline gates determine what survives — and only verified intelligence reaches a decision.
